vpngate.net client for OpenWRT
#!/bin/sh
###
# vpngate.net client for OpenWRT
#
# This script allows to pull server list from vpngate public VPN server registry and filter
# it by country, score, maximum ping and uptime.
#
# Once server that matches requested criteria found, script will setup openvpn
# instance via UCI and perform connection test.
#
# Extra config for openvpn can be added under indicated line below. It'll be appended
# under config file for selected openvpn server.
#
# Examples:
# find any working server and setup openvpn instance with default name (vpngate):
# vg
#
# find server in the United States and setup openvpn instance named us01:
# vg -c us us01
#
# find server in the United States and setup openvpn instance named us01 in disabled state:
# vg -c us -d us01
#
# find server in the United States or Great Britain, if none available, fallback to any location:
# vg -c us,gb,any
#
# find any server with ping that is less than 20 ms:
# vg -p 20
#
# find any server in Japan with ping that is less than 30 ms:
# vg -c jp -p 30
#
# force server list update and find any server with score greater than 10000:
# vg -U -s 10000
##
ServerList="http://www.vpngate.net/api/iphone/"
ConfigDir="/tmp/vpngate"
ExtraConfig=$(cat <<'EOF'
###############################################################################
# Extra config added by vpngate.sh below this line
resolv-retry infinite
EOF
)
help() {
cat <<EOF
Syntax: $0 [OPTIONS] instance
-c, --country select servers from specified country.
can be list of countries separated by comma (,)
-p, --max-ping select servers below specified ping
-s, --min-score select servers above specified score
-u, --min-uptime select servers with uptime above specified value
-x, --exclude exclude ip from search
-U, --update update server list from vpngate.net
-d, --disabled setup instance in disabled state (implies --no-restart)
-r, --randomize randomize server list (requires coreutils-shuf package)
--no-test don't perform connection test on the selected server
--no-setup don't setup openvpn instance via UCI after selecting the server
--no-restart don't restart openvpn instance after selecting the server
--test-host send ICMP request to specified host to test connection (default is 8.8.8.8)
-h, --help display help screen
EOF
}
check_connection() {
local iface="$1"
ret=$(ping -qI "$iface" -c 1 -W 5 "$TEST_HOST" 2>/dev/null) || return 1
echo "$ret" | tail -2
}
check_server() {
local pid
local iface
local rc=1
local seconds=0
local tmpfile="$ConfigDir/check-status-$$"
echo "Setting up connection test..."
openvpn --config "$ConfigDir/$INSTANCE.check" --cd "$ConfigDir" --route-nopull >"$tmpfile" 2>&1 &
pid=$!
while true
do
sleep 1
[ $seconds -gt 10 ] && break
grep -q "Initialization Sequence Completed" "$tmpfile" && {
iface=$(grep -om1 "tun[0-9]*" "$tmpfile") || break
echo "Doing connection test on $iface..."
check_connection "$iface" && rc=0 && break
}
seconds=$(( seconds + 1 ))
done
kill "$pid" >/dev/null 2>&1
rm -f "$tmpfile"
return "$rc"
}
setup_openvpn() {
local enabled="0"
[ "$SETUP_ENABLED" == "yes" ] && enabled="1"
echo "Setting up OpenVPN instance [$INSTANCE, enabled=$SETUP_ENABLED]..."
uci set openvpn."$INSTANCE"=openvpn
uci set openvpn."$INSTANCE".enabled="$enabled"
uci set openvpn."$INSTANCE".config="$ConfigDir/$INSTANCE.conf"
uci commit openvpn
}
restart_openvpn() {
echo "Restarting OpenVPN instance [$INSTANCE]..."
/etc/init.d/openvpn restart "$INSTANCE"
}
update_serverlist() {
echo "Updating server list from $ServerList..."
uclient-fetch -qO - "$ServerList" | sed -e '1,2d' | head -n -1 > "$ConfigDir/servers.csv"
}
search_serverlist() {
local rc=1
local match=1
local current=1
local country="$1"
local total=$(cat "$ConfigDir/servers.csv" | wc -l)
local cat="/bin/cat"
[ "$RANDOMIZE" == "yes" ] && [ -f "/usr/bin/shuf" ] && cat="/usr/bin/shuf"
$cat "$ConfigDir/servers.csv" | while IFS=',' read -r \
HostName IP Score Ping Speed CountryLong CountryShort \
NumVpnSessions Uptime TotalUsers TotalTraffic LogType Operator Message OpenVPNConfig
do
match=1
echo "$current/$total: $IP"
current=$(( current + 1 ))
[ "x$EXCLUDES" != "x" ] && echo "$EXCLUDES" | grep -q "$IP" && continue
[ "$country" != "any" ] && [ "$CountryShort" != "$country" ] && match=0
[ "$SCORE" != "any" ] && [ "$Score" -lt "$SCORE" ] && match=0
[ "$PING" != "any" ] && [ "$Ping" -gt "$PING" ] && match=0
[ "$UPTIME" != "any" ] && [ "$Uptime" -lt "$UPTIME" ] && match=0
[ "$match" == "0" ] && continue
echo "Selected $IP, Country: $CountryShort, Score: $Score, Ping: $Ping ms, Uptime: $Uptime seconds..."
echo "$OpenVPNConfig" | base64 -di > "$ConfigDir/$INSTANCE.check" || exit 0
echo "$ExtraConfig" >>"$ConfigDir/$INSTANCE.check"
[ "$TEST" == "yes" ] && check_server || {
echo "$IP failed connection test, continuing search..."
continue
}
mv "$ConfigDir/$INSTANCE.check" "$ConfigDir/$INSTANCE.conf"
[ "$SETUP" == "yes" ] && setup_openvpn
[ "$RESTART" == "yes" ] && restart_openvpn
# use exit code to differentiate between loop exiting
# when server was found or when no more servers left
exit 1
done || rc=0
return "$rc"
}
select_server() {
local rc=1
cat <<EOL
Instance:
Name: $INSTANCE
Setup: $SETUP
Enabled: $SETUP_ENABLED
Restart: $RESTART
Server:
Country: $COUNTRY
Max-Ping: $PING
Min-Score: $SCORE
Min-Uptime: $UPTIME
Test: $TEST
List:
Randomize: $RANDOMIZE
Exclude: $EXCLUDES
EOL
mkdir -p "$ConfigDir"
# download server list, if none exists or if "--update" flag is used
[ "$UPDATE" == "yes" ] || [ ! -f "$ConfigDir/servers.csv" ] && update_serverlist
OLD_IFS="$IFS"
IFS=","
for CountryCode in $COUNTRY
do
case "$CountryCode" in
[aA][nN][yY]) CountryCode="any";;
*) CountryCode=$(echo "$CountryCode" | tr "a-z" "A-Z");;
esac
echo "Searching for matching servers in $CountryCode..."
search_serverlist "$CountryCode" && rc=0
echo
done
IFS="$OLD_IFS"
[ "$rc" == "1" ] && echo "No servers matching requested parameters found. Please try with different parameters."
rm -f "$ConfigDir/$INSTANCE.check"
exit "$rc"
}
INSTANCE="vpngate"
COUNTRY="any"
SCORE="any"
PING="any"
UPTIME="any"
EXCLUDES=""
UPDATE="no"
SETUP="yes"
SETUP_ENABLED="yes"
TEST="yes"
TEST_HOST=8.8.8.8
RESTART="yes"
RANDOMIZE="no"
while true
do
case "$1" in
-c|--country) COUNTRY="$2"; shift;;
-p|--max-ping) PING="$2"; shift;;
-s|--min-score) SCORE="$2"; shift;;
-u|--min-uptime) UPTIME="$2"; shift;;
-x|--exclude) EXCLUDES="$EXCLUDES $2"; shift;;
-U|--update) UPDATE="yes";;
-d|--disabled) SETUP_ENABLED="no"; RESTART="no";;
-r|--randomize) RANDOMIZE="yes";;
--no-setup) SETUP="no";;
--no-test) TEST="no";;
--no-restart) RESTART="no";;
--test-host) TEST_HOST="$2"; shift;;
-h|-?|--help) help && exit 1;;
*) [ -n "$1" ] && INSTANCE="$1"; break;;
esac
shift
done
select_server
